I attended my first regular season Cheetahs game of the year tonight and was thrilled at the outcome. A beautiful 6-1 victory over DuBois County.

Great offensive & defensive performance by Orland Park native & Providence alum Dan Firlit. His 2 HR's and 4 RBI's led the Cheetahs to victory. His stellar defensive play helped keep the visiting Dragon's off the board in the late innings. Also, kudos to James Cleeland on his complete game victory. He scattered 5 hits thru 9 innings and was impressive when he had to be.
